NAME: El Bastarde
HOMETOWN: Buenos Aires, Argentina
HEIGHT: 6'5
WEIGHT: 290lbs
AGE: 28
WRESTLING STYLE: Brawling and Power Move Style. Nothing too technical, although he's been known to pull a few complicated moves off. He normally avoids any form of stipulated or hardcore-type matches as well since, as one would say, "That Stuff Hurts!"
MANAGER: His manager is Cheech Marin. You may remember Cheech from those Cheech and Chong movies and currently from the TV show Nash Bridges. If you've seen him, you know what he looks like but he's quite short and small with a balding head. He now holds the Flatester Triple Crown consisting of three retired EFWO belts but he usually just prefers to bring his first love, the Compost Title, to the ring when he comes down with Bastarde. Cheech is a pretty laid back manager. He rarely gets physically involved in matches, only intervening to hand Bastarde a chair or to yell about foul play from his opponents.
FAVORITE MOVES: Backdrop, DDT, Powerbomb, Elbow from the Second Rope, Steiner Recliner, Powerslam, Tilt-a-Whirl Backbreaker, Legdrop from the Top Rope, Off-the-ropes Elbow Smash, Bulldog, Neckbreaker, Jackhammer, Fall-Away Slam, Spinebuster, Headbutt, Scoop Slam (It's devastating!), Choke Slam...
SPECIALTY MOVES: (Cause like...everyone's got em) In his time as a wrestler, Bastarde has picked up newer moves and added them to his repertoire. These could be used as finishers if Bastarde sees the need to do so.
The Basseroonie!!!: Bastarde's newest move, he debuted it in that classic match against Jay Vrmanicke at Helloween2K1. Not really a wrestling move, of course, it's used by Bastarde to jump back to his feet after executing a big move (usually one of his Specialty Moves or Finishers). Bastarde drops to a knee and sticks out four fingers (for each of his EFWO World Title wins), then stares at his hand as he shakes it like an epileptic before spinning upwards, back onto his feet!! It's by far the Most Electrifying Move in Sports Entertainment!!
El the Impaler: Basically it's Rhino's Spear. He waits in the corner for the opponent to get up and Spears them...Crunch and stuff...
South of De Border: Bastarde lifts his opponent into a piledriver Position and then rather then falling backwards, he buckles his knees backwards and drops the opponent on his head. (Kinda like a reversed Tombstone)
Tequila Plex: Bastarde grabs the opponent from behind and pulls their arms up into a Full Nelson position. He then lifts them backwards and crashes them onto their head with a suplex. It's basically a Dragon Suplex
The EB2D: The El Bastarde Death Drop. He picks up the opponent, tosses him in the air with a flapjack and catches him in a "devastating" Diamond Cutter. This is here to annoy Dudley of course.
FINISHER MOVES: Uh...they're like...uh...finishers. They Hurt...ouch.
The Quicker Picker Upper: It's Farooq's Dominator but with a sit-down aspect added. Bastarde holds the opponent by the waist, lifts them up onto his shoulder (face up) and then twists the opponent back down onto the mat as he sits down at the same time. The opponent's face crashes into the mat.
The I'm Not Mexican Stretch: It's basically a half crab. Bastarde grabs the opponent's foot and yanks it back at the knee joint as his Submission Finisher.
The Grande: Bastarde's original finisher and the one he tends to prefer. It's a Brainbuster. The opponent is lifted up in a Suplex position and then Bastarde kicks his feet up and the opponent drops down, crashing onto his head.
THEME MUSIC: "Oye Como Va" by Santana
ALIGNMENT: A Babyface to the Extreme!! Bastarde couldn't turn heel for all the Vodka in Russia!
ILLEGAL WEAPON OF CHOICE: A Good ole Steel Chair! Although Bastarde isn't generally hardcore he'll toss a random ring attendant out of the way to make use of his chair with the best of them if he needs to.
PHYSICAL DESCRIPTION: El Bastarde is a Big Latino feller with black hair, green eyes and a huge handlebar mustache (think Teddy Roosevelt's mustache, but bigger). He's hairy all over as he has hair all over his back and shoulders. He wears a wife beater with a pair of black jeans to the ring. He's a large ox of a man with a fairly large build. Hailing from Argentina, he has a heavy Spanish Accent
HISTORY: As an immigrant to the United States, El Bastarde (pronounced El Bast-Ard (not Erd)) currently works a Taco Bell in downtown Chicago. However, since he was raised as a farmer's son in Buenos Aires, he was always subjected to the tough life. His friends convinced him to get into wrestling because he was, as they said it, "A Big Guy" (however he still won't quit his job at Taco Bell). He met Cheech Marin when Cheech came into the Taco Bell that Bastarde worked at as a customer and took a liking to him. After finding out that Bastarde was becoming a wrestler, Cheech offered his services as a manager.
In his time in the EFWO he was the North American Champion for upwards of about three months before having short stints with the federation's Television and Intercontinental Belts (The TV Title reign lasted a good five minutes as he was forced to give it up). At the start of March, Bastarde soon realized his dream as he won the EFWO World Heavyweight Title in the High School Rumble. It was during this time that Bastarde began a short stint in the EWA as a member of Rebellion X but it soon ended as time constraints between the two Feds forced Bastarde to leave EWA. Bastarde also attempted a run in the newly reopened ICW but the struggling Federation soon closed, ending Bastarde's aspirations there as well.
Finally at Net Mania II, Bastarde's reign as EFWO World Champion ended as he dropped the belt to Skeletor. Bastarde disappeared for almost two months afterward as Taco Bell forced him to work too many shifts for him to balance his wrestling career. Both he and Cheech finally returned at the EFWO PPV Fallout, a show in which Cheech pinned EFWO Legend, Phil Flate to win the Flatester Triple Crown, the name that Flate gave to the United States, Cruiserweight, and Compost Titles, the three retired belts that were in his possession at the time. Soon after, EWA reformed and Bastarde decided to try another run in the company. After many close matches, Bastarde final attained the highest honor when he beat X-Dude to become the company's World Heavyweight Champion. Not only was he the first World Champ since EWA reopened but he thusly became the first man to win both the EFWO and EWA World Titles. Sadly, the EWA closed down once again with Bastarde still in possession of the EWA World Title Belt. After Seeking continued glory, Bastarde rejoined the EFWO in the beginning of October.
Being the EWA World Champ, Bastarde soon aligned with others in a short-lived "EWA" Faction before it eventually fizzled into a small group with Archangel and Mocku known simply as The Super Friends. Not only that, but Bastarde went ahead to beat Jay Vrmanicek for the EFWO World Heavyweight Title at the October Pay Per View, Helloween2k1, thus becoming not only the first man to hold both the EWA and EFWO World Titles, but the first to hold them at the same time. However, after only three weeks as EFWO Champ, Bastarde became sickened with the ridiculous bickering and backstage arguments that seemed to weekly occurance and left the Fed, maintaining possession of both his EWA and EFWO World Titles with no known wrestling plans for the future. Happy to be rid of the stress of wrestling, Bastarde and Cheech began a long road trip across the United States.
In the end, El Bastarde ended up marrying his sweetheart and EFWO Women's Star, BabyDoll Bradley shortly after they reunited during Bastarde's last World Title reign. Having also been promoted to a manager of Taco BellEl Bastarde current enjoys the married life of a retired wrestler...
